Taxonomic Classification

Rank American Wainscot Angolan Dwarf Galago
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Primates (Primates)
Family Noctuidae Galagidae
Genus Mythimna Galagoides
Species Mythimna unipuncta Galagoides kumbirensis

Evolutionary Relationship

American Wainscot and Angolan Dwarf Galago share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
